We have now moved on to Australia since the last blog which seems a long time ago now. After leaving Cebu we visited Malapascua which is a beautiful island in Phillipines but with little to do apart from read and sunbathe- not too much of a problem! After going back to Manila for flight to Bangkok we then flew to Phuket due to a shortage of time before our next booked flight to Kuala Lumpur and spent a lazy ten days in Patong at a very nice seafront room close to where we had stayed a few years before. Had a very good birthday celebrating at bars in Phuket although it was supposed to be Buddha day with no alcohol served anywhere we managed to find some and ended up taking two Thai girls back to our hotel for a drink and swim in our pool as the sun was coming up. Got to bed about 8.30am!! After this we flew to Kuala Lumpur and a whistle stop tour of the city and look at Petronas towers-about 100 storey high building.
We then made our way to Tioman Island which I visited 20 years before We met some great local people who were very hospitable and kept us up most nights until late having fun. We went on a boat trip from Cairns to Michelmas Cay which was a very pleasant day and soon after hired a campervan which we used to travel down the coast to Brisbane after first going up to Cape Tribulation in the north. We loved the rainforest up north and stayed in some great campsites right in the middle spotting wallabies and other wildlife with our torches which tended to come out at night. Couldnt find any crocodiles but warning signs were everywhere so perhaps it was lucky we didn't.

Stopped off at Airlie beach on the way south where we did a sailing trip around the Whitsunday islands on a large catamaran with buffet lunch on board in the sun-very pleasant! Visited Noosa which is a very expensive beautiful town on the coast with river running through and million dollar homes with boats moored outside. Stayed in a great campsite there right on the river with beach view from our camper.
